Corporate
clients |
|
|
An
invoice is normally sent to qualified corporate
clients after completion and delivery of work.
Payment is then due within 20 days of
delivery, depending on the volume of work and
client status. |
|
| |
Corporate
clients who wish to pay by invoice must submit a
valid company registration/VAT number.

Non-corporate
clients and students |
|
|
Non-corporate
clients are billed either before or in conjunction with
the delivery of completed work. Payment is
normally expected in advance or upon delivery.
Approved post-delivery payments are due within 10 days. |
|
| |
Students
whose bills will be paid directly by their schools
or universities may be asked to submit written
acceptances of the quoted rates and conditions
from their supervisors. |
|
|
|
Corporate clients who place
substantial orders (requiring four weeks or more to
process) will be asked to make a deposit of at least 25%
of the estimated total cost before any work is started and
at least 50% of the total before delivery of any part of
the work. Non-corporate clients who place large orders
will be required to deposit 50% of the quoted amount with
their order and the remaining 50% before or upon delivery.
